“Metallic Pewter”

Released: March 19, 2011

Sleek and shiny, the “Metallic Pewter” Foamposite Ones were a hit. This colorway captivated those that copped the “Coppers,” combining a metallic upper with an icy sole.

“Electric Green”

Released: May 19, 2011

Fans frustrated by the Black/Cactus colorway years before got the shoe they wanted in 2011. The “Electric Green” Foamposites (also referred to as “Neo Lime”) sported a black base with the bright tone accenting the translucent outsole. These were a House of Hoops exclusive.
